2. Excavation in City Y found ten ships that all sank at the same time in the city's harbor, in one sudden event in approximately A.D. 800. One possible explanation for the sinking is a tsunami, caused by a strong earthquake from a fault under the sea about fifteen miles away. However, it is more likely that a powerful storm sank the ships, since, if an earthquake had been responsible, there would also have been major damage to the city's walls and buildings-but there apparently was no such major damage, otherwise we would have discovered records from that time mentioning major building repairs.
Which of the following is an assumption on which the argument depends?
A) If a powerful storm had sunk the ships, there would have been major damage to walls and buildings in the city, but not as much as an earthquake would have caused.
B) City Y's harbor offered relatively good protection for ships from the effects of a storm.
C) There is evidence that the fault in question had produced tsunamis earlier in City Y's history.
D) Some record-keeping practices existed in City Y around A.D. 800.
E) City Y was wealthy enough to have carried out repair work fairly quickly after an earthquake.

4. The level of nitrates was measured and recorded for 10 water samples taken at the bottom of a certain lake and for 10 water samples taken at the surface of the same lake. Was the standard deviation of the measurements from the bottom samples greater than the standard deviation of the measurements from the surface samples?
(1) The least of the measurements from the bottom samples exceeded the greatest of the measurements from the surface samples.
(2) The range of the measurements from the bottom samples was greater than the range of the measurements from the surface samples.
A) BOTH statements TOGETHER are sufficient, but NEITHER statement ALONE is sufficient.
B) EACH statement ALONE is sufficient.
C) Statements (1) and (2) TOGETHER are NOT sufficient.
D) Statement (2) ALONE is sufficient, but statement (1) atone is not sufficient.
E) Statement (1) ALONE is sufficient, but statement (2) atone is not sufficient.
5. Which of the following most logically completes the passage below?
Mayor: Commuters working in Ornville must cross either North Bridge or South Bridge. During impending repair work at the North Bridge toll plaza, North Bridge will remain open to traffic, but the usual 25 cent toll will not be collected. So as not to lose toll revenue overall, the city plans to temporarily raise the toll on South Bridge by 20 cents.
The plan is likely to accomplish its objective, since more commuters currently use South Bridge, and ________.
A) the current toll for South Bridge is 20 cents
B) at both bridges, tolls are currently collected not only on vehicles entering Ornville but also on vehicles leaving Ornville
C) substantial amounts of toll revenue collected at South Bridge will go toward paying for the repairs at the North Bridge toll plaza
D) very few commuters could switch from one bridge to the other without serious inconvenience to themselves
E) the rates for commuters' monthly bridge toll passes will not increase
